PR rust-lang#69562, which fixed a bug that was causing clippy to ICE, passed the place for the *result* of `Rvalue::Discriminant` instead of the *operand* to `apply_discriminant_switch_effect`. As a result, no effect was applied at all, and we lost the perf benefits from marking inactive enum variants as uninitialized.
For all of the methods that pick off the first or last element, we can use subslice patterns to implement them directly, rather than relying on deeper indexing function calls. At a minimum, this means the generated code will rely less on inlining for performance, but in some cases it also optimizes better.
